Kingstons SSDNow V300 solid-state drive is a cost-efficient performance upgrade that revives your personal computer & makes it more responsive. Its 10 times faster than a 7200RPM hard drive plus more reliable, more durable & shock-proof, with no moving mechanical parts. It features an LSI Sand Force controller customised for Kingston & best-in-class components that are affordable for first-time SSD owners. For added peace of mind, its backed by a three-year warranty, free technical support & legendary Kingston reliability. ** Compressible Data Transfer (ATTO)**
- All capacities: 450MB/s Read & 450MB/s Write ** Incompressible Data Transfer (AS-SSD & Crystal Disk Mark)**
- 60GB -- 150MB/s Read & 50MB/s Write
- 120GB -- 180MB/s Read & 133MB/s Write
- 240GB -- 191MB/s Read & 142MB/s Write
- 480GB -- 450MB/s Read & 208MB/s Write **IOMETER Maximum Random 4k Read/ Write**
- 60GB -- up to 85, 000/ up to 60, 000 IOPS
- 120GB -- up to 85, 000/ up to 55, 000 IOPS
- 240GB -- up to 85, 000/ up to 43, 000 IOPS
- 480GB -- up to 73, 000/ up to 28, 000 IOPS **PCMARK Vantage HDD Suite Score**
- 60GB: 39, 000
- 120GB: 49, 000
- 240GB: 57, 000
- 480GB: 57, 000
